About This Item
IEC 60255-187-1:2021 defines functional requirements for differential protection focused on restrained and unrestrained differential protection of motors, generators and transformers. For engineering teams, test laboratories, and procurement reviewers, it provides a technical reference for assessing whether protection equipment is suitable for differential protection applications and how it should be evaluated within broader compliance workflows. IEC 60255-187-1:2021 is especially relevant when documented evaluation, technical validation, and risk management are part of the selection or approval process for electrical protection systems.
What is IEC 60255-187-1:2021?
This document addresses the functional requirements for differential protection as applied to motors, generators, and transformers, with attention to both restrained and unrestrained operating principles. In practical terms, it supports technical review of protection relays and associated equipment by clarifying the expected behavior of differential protection functions. That makes it useful for conformity assessment, engineering specification work, and laboratory evaluation where performance criteria and operational consistency need to be checked against a defined reference.
